Finite Project [25 points]: A firm has three years remaining on an existing finite project. Management is evaluating an Enhancement Opportunity (new project) that lowers SG&A expenses and reduces the amount of Required Cash necessary to complete this existing project. This Enhancement Opportunity will not materially affect COGS or any other net operating work capital accounts such as A/R, Inventory and A/P. Projected Capital Expenditures (Capex) will be $18 million in 2019, $6 million in 2020, and $4 million in 2021. Assume that all Capex will be spent at the beginning of each year (for instance, the $18 million 2019 Capex will be spent at time = 0). Assume that you recognize operating cash flows (ie. Income statement items) in the middle of the year. Assume that the Net PP&E can be sold for $11 million at the end of 2021, and that you "recoup" (free up) the Required Cash two months after the sale of the equipment. You estimate the WACC of this Enhancement Opportunity at 9.0%, and the relevant incremental tax rate is 21.0%. Calculate the NPV of this project. (amounts in $millions) PROJECTED SG&A EXPENSE Do not invest in the Enhancement Opportunity (base case) Invest in the Enhancement Opportunity (new project) Actual (last year) 2018 2019 30.80 30.80 Projections 2020 61.60 67.58 70.95 56.00 57.35 60.06 2021 PROJECTED REQUIRED CASH Do not invest in the Enhancement Opportunity (base case) Invest in the Enhancement Opportunity (new project) 25.20 49.00 52.70 56.10 25.20 44.80 46.50 47.85 ADDITIONAL DEPRECIATION IF TAKE PROJECT 9.00 7.00 5.00
